Northfield School Board Filing Opens

Four seats are up for grabs in the 2012 election.

Are you interested in running for the Northfield School Board? Now is your time.

Filing opens today (Tuesday, July 31) and runs through 5 p.m. Tuesday, Aug. 14.

Four terms are up for grabs in the 2012 election. Board members whose terms end this year include chair Ellen Iverson, treasurer Anne Maple, clerk Noel Stratmoen and Jeff Quinnell, who has entered the race for District 2 County Commissioner incumbent Galen Malecha.

All seats are four-year terms.

Affidavits of Candidacy are available in the office, at 1400 Division Street South in Northfield. The filing fee is $2. A candidate must be an eligible voter, must be 21 years of age or more on assuming office, must have been a resident of the district for 30 days before the general election, must not be registered as a convicted sex offender and must have no other affidavit on file for any other office.

The filing date for these seats is later in the summer because the district does not hold a primary for its election.
